对于很多初学者来说,Python这门编程语言既神秘又充满魅力,如何才能系统地学习Python,从而轻松掌握这门语言呢?下面就来为大家详细解答一下。
我们要明确学习Python的目的,是为了数据分析、网络编程、人工智能还是其他方面?确定学习目标后,我们可以有针对性地进行学习,以下是学习Python的几个步骤:
第一步,了解Python的基本概念,包括变量、数据类型、运算符、流程控制(条件语句和循环语句)等,这一阶段的学习并不复杂,可以通过阅读官方文档或者一些入门书籍来掌握。
第二步,学习Python的常用库,掌握基本概念后,我们需要学习一些常用的库,如:numpy、pandas、matplotlib等,这些库在数据分析、可视化等方面具有重要作用,还可以学习一些网络编程相关的库,如:requests、socket等。
第三步,实战练习,在学习过程中,我们要不断进行实战练习,将所学知识运用到实际项目中,可以从一些简单的项目开始,逐步提高难度,以下是一些建议的项目:
- 数据分析:利用Python对一组数据进行统计分析,绘制图表,挖掘数据背后的规律。
- 网络爬虫:编写一个简单的爬虫,抓取网页上的信息。
- 自动化脚本:利用Python编写一些自动化脚本,提高工作效率。
以下是一些具体的学习方法:
-
观看视频教程:网上有很多优质的Python教程,如慕课网、极客时间等,通过观看视频,可以快速入门Python。
-
阅读书籍:选择一本适合自己的Python入门书籍,如《Python编程:从入门到实践》、《Python核心编程》等,书籍可以让我们更系统地学习Python。
-
加入学习交流群:在学习过程中,遇到问题时,可以在学习交流群请教他人,也可以与群内成员分享学习心得,共同进步。
以下是一些学习Python的技巧:
-
勤动手:编程是一门实践性很强的学科,只有通过不断地实践,才能熟练掌握,在学习过程中,一定要勤动手,多编写代码。
-
善于:学习Python时,要善于归纳,可以将常用库的函数、方法进行分类整理,方便日后查阅。
-
代码规范:编写代码时,要注意遵循PEP8编码规范,使代码更具可读性。
-
持续学习:Python是一门不断发展的语言,我们要保持持续学习的态度,紧跟技术发展潮流。
分享一些学习资源:
-
官方文档:Python官方文档是最权威、最全面的学习资料,建议养成查阅官方文档的习惯。
-
博客:很多资深程序员会在博客上分享自己的学习心得和经验,如CSDN、博客园等。
-
问答社区:如Stack Overflow、知乎等,可以在这里提问和解答问题,与其他开发者交流。
通过以上方法,相信大家一定可以顺利掌握Python,在学习过程中,要保持耐心和毅力,不断积累经验,相信你会越来越熟练,祝大家学习进步!

